My advice is to stay away from these trucking companies that has truck driving schools unless you have previous truck driving experience.The chances of you even obtaining a cdl are not that great. Most people dont make it a year and end up owing a pile of money. They sent me home after 2 weeks with a trainer and i sat at his house for 4 days of those 2 weeks. Reason I was told was inability to obtain and maintain knowledge from trainer. Well fact is trainer didnt train, he just called Wisconsin about everything I did and made up stuff about things I supposedly said. Reason I know this was the phone conversations I had with Mike. Go with a school that is not owned by a trucking company.

I haven't finished my road miles but I am fanatical about research and during my time at the Burleson school I spoke with several trainers...several people on thier 15k journey and several who had recently finished training and NO ONE had a single negative thing to say about thier experience outside of the camera debate. The fact is that Millis does not accept drivers from other schools. They graduate thier own drivers or they hire experienced drivers. They would be unable to keep trucks moving without MTI graduates. Thier goal is not to wash you out. With that said, I am sure there are bad trainers. There is a proper way to deal with that. You ARE given a book of forms you are supposed to fill out and turn in evaluating your trainer. That would have been a start.
